本文目录导读:
随着信息技术的飞速发展,数据库已经成为企业、组织和个人存储和管理数据的重要工具,数据库文件的存储目录问题却常常被忽视,数据库文件究竟存储在哪个目录呢?本文将为您揭开这一神秘面纱,带您深入了解数据库文件存储目录的查找方法,以及数据安全与管理的相关内容。
数据库文件存储目录的查找方法
1、Windows系统
(1)打开数据库管理工具,如SQL Server Management Studio、MySQL Workbench等。
(2)连接到目标数据库。
图片来源于网络,如有侵权联系删除
(3)在菜单栏选择“文件”→“属性”。
(4)在弹出的窗口中,找到“数据库文件”选项卡。
(5)查看“数据文件”和“日志文件”的路径,即可找到数据库文件的存储目录。
2、Linux系统
(1)打开终端。
(2)使用以下命令查找数据库文件:
- MySQL:find / -name "your_database_name*.dbf" 2>/dev/null
- PostgreSQL:find / -name "your_database_name*.pg_database" 2>/dev/null
- Oracle:find / -name "your_database_name*.dbf" 2>/dev/null
图片来源于网络,如有侵权联系删除
(3)根据查找结果,找到数据库文件的存储目录。
1、数据备份
数据库文件存储在特定的目录,但数据安全仍需重视,为防止数据丢失,定期进行数据备份至关重要,以下是一些常用的数据备份方法:
(1)全量备份:备份整个数据库,适用于数据量较小、备份频率较高的场景。
(2)增量备份:仅备份自上次备份以来发生变化的数据,适用于数据量大、备份频率较高的场景。
(3)差异备份:备份自上次全量备份以来发生变化的数据,适用于数据量适中、备份频率适中的场景。
2、数据加密
为保护数据库中的敏感信息,对数据库文件进行加密是必不可少的,以下是一些常用的数据加密方法:
(1)文件系统加密:使用操作系统提供的文件系统加密功能,如Linux的LUKS。
图片来源于网络,如有侵权联系删除
(2)数据库加密:使用数据库管理工具提供的加密功能,如SQL Server的Transparent Data Encryption(TDE)。
(3)第三方加密工具:使用第三方加密工具对数据库文件进行加密,如VeraCrypt。
3、权限管理
合理设置数据库文件存储目录的权限,可以有效防止未授权访问,以下是一些权限管理方法:
(1)设置文件权限:使用chmod命令设置文件权限,确保只有授权用户才能访问数据库文件。
(2)设置目录权限:使用chown命令更改目录所有者,确保数据库文件存储目录的所有权属于数据库管理员。
(3)使用访问控制列表(ACL):为数据库文件存储目录设置ACL,限制特定用户或组的访问权限。
数据库文件存储目录的查找方法及数据安全与管理的相关内容,对于保障数据库安全、提高数据管理效率具有重要意义,在实际应用中,应根据具体情况选择合适的存储目录、备份方法、加密方式和权限管理策略,以确保数据库安全稳定运行。
标签: #数据库文件存储在哪个目录呢
评论列表